Why Sicily? It seems so far away. Why go all the way to paint there?…

Well, because of the light. The sparkling clear, vibrating light.

Sicily, and specifically the area we will paint in, is at the very bottom of Italy. Far to the south and out to the west, Marsala is the nearest town. Low in latitude, at the tip of the boot, the toe juts far enough out into the Mediterranean to make the area feel like an island. This means there will be brilliant light from above, and crystalline water for the light to bounce off of. The water itself is clear and shallow, and when you look into it you can see the same limestone rock beneath the surface as you do along the cliffs above.

This is a perfect place to learn how to paint the color of light en plein air… The cliffs exhibit bright yet subtle variations of white and off-white colors, and all those high-key values keep the light bouncing around and around. All this light fills the shadows you see with color and it is a magical thing to paint. There is no such thing as a ‘black shadow’ in Sicily.

About Thomas Jefferson Kitts

Thomas is a signature member of the Laguna Beach Plein Air Painters Association, an associate member of the California Art Club, a member the Oil Painters of America, and the American Impressionist Society. He travels extensively and maintains a distinguished exhibition history which has included the Portland Art Museum, the Laguna Art Museum, the Maritime Museum of Curacao, the Academy Museum of Art in Easton, Maryland, the American Impressionist Society, Oil Painters of America’s National & Regional Exhibitions, Arts for the Parks Top 100, and three New York Art Expos. His work is widely collected throughout North America.

In the past four years Thomas has been honored with Signature Artist Status in the Laguna Plein Air Painters Association, a twelve month Artist Residency from the University Club of Portland, an Artists’ Choice Award and Hamilton Family Foundation Award from the Laguna Beach Plein Air Painters Invitational, a Best of Show and Mayor’s Choice at the Carmel Art Festival, Best New Artist from Plein Air Easton, 2nd Place and numerous Honorable Mentions at Los Gatos Plein Air, and Best International Artist at Plein Air Curacao. He is also been a multiple Raymar Art and PleinAir Magazine Salon Finalist and featured as an Artist to Watch by The Informed Collector. Thomas was invited to participate in several Maui Plein Air Painting Invitationals where he won the Pioneer Inn Quickdraw Competition and has been featured in several issues of PleinAir Magazine. Thomas was also a guest lecturer at three Plein Air Convention & Expos in Monterey, California.
